Fiber content and blood pressure benefits
The crucial role of dietary fiber in managing cardiovascular health cannot be overstated, directly influencing your body’s ability to regulate pressure levels.
Understanding the two main types of fiber, soluble and insoluble, is key. Soluble fiber, found abundantly in oats, barley, and legumes, absorbs water to form a gel-like substance. This process slows digestion, helping to stabilize blood sugar levels and, importantly, bind to cholesterol, facilitating its removal from the body.

Insoluble fiber, prevalent in whole wheat and brown rice, adds bulk to stool and promotes regularity, which also contributes to overall well-being. Both types work synergistically to support heart health.
When focusing on grains, look for options rich in these beneficial fibers. Oats, barley, quinoa, and buckwheat are excellent choices, often possessing a lower glycemic index, meaning they release sugars into the bloodstream more gradually.
Incorporating a variety of these whole grains into your daily diet provides a robust foundation for a heart-conscious eating pattern.
Whole grains vs refined grains
Understanding the difference between whole and refined grains is paramount for those aiming to manage their blood pressure through diet.
The key distinction lies in the processing; whole grains retain all three original parts of the kernel—the bran, germ, and endosperm—which are rich in essential nutrients like fiber, vitamins, and minerals. Refined grains, conversely, have been milled to remove the bran and germ, stripping away much of the nutritional value and often leaving only the starchy endosperm. This reduction in beneficial compounds directly affects their health impact, particularly concerning cardiovascular wellness.
This reduction in beneficial compounds directly affects their health impact, particularly concerning cardiovascular wellness.
To make informed choices, focus on the ingredient list. Look for terms like whole wheat, whole oats, brown rice, or quinoa as the first ingredient. Be wary of products where enriched flour or wheat flour are listed first, as these typically indicate refined grains.

Opting for products clearly labeled as 100% whole grain ensures you are getting the full spectrum of health benefits, including the fiber that plays a crucial role in maintaining healthy blood pressure levels. Prioritizing these unprocessed or minimally processed options supports a more beneficial dietary pattern for heart health.
Key nutrients for hypertension management
The nutritional profile of your grain choices plays a significant role in supporting cardiovascular wellness.
Prioritizing grains rich in specific micronutrients can actively contribute to managing elevated blood pressure levels by offering a natural avenue for sodium reduction and providing essential minerals and antioxidants.
Opting for whole grains is paramount, as they inherently contain lower sodium levels compared to refined varieties that often have added salt. Furthermore, many whole grains are excellent sources of potassium and magnesium, minerals known to help balance sodium’s effects and promote healthy vascular function.
For instance, oats and barley are noteworthy for their potassium content, while amaranth and quinoa offer significant magnesium. Beyond these, whole grains are packed with beneficial antioxidants, such as phenolic compounds, which combat oxidative stress and support overall heart health. Diversifying your grain intake to include a variety like brown rice, farro, bulgur, and whole wheat ensures a broader spectrum of these vital nutrients, contributing to a more robust dietary strategy for blood pressure regulation.
